A recipe from my Healthy Eats cookbook coming 🔜

This amazing, crunchy and flavourful salad is easy to prep, full of nutrients and tastes incredible!
Not all salads need lettuce🤭

Salad ingredients:
• 6 boneless, skinless chicken thighs or 2 chicken breasts (marinated with salt, pepper, cumin, garlic and olive oil -> baked for 30 minutes)
• 6 cups chopped red cabbage (this is your base)
• 1 red bell pepper diced
• 1 cup sweet corn - drained
• 1 cup sliced cherry tomatoes
• 1 can black beans - drained and rinsed
• 1/2 cup shredded cojita cheese
• 1/2 cup chopped cilantro
• 1 ripe avocado cubed

Chipotle dressing:
• 1/2 cup olive oil
• 1/4 cup red wine vinegar
• 2 tbsp honey
• 2 tbsp chipotle chilli pepper spice
• 1 garlic clove
• 1/2 tsp dried oregano
• 1/2 tsp kosher salt
• half lemon squeezed
Blend and pour on top!

Protein Pumpkin Treats🧡

It’s fall, and we love everything pumpkin spice!🎃
Below are my go to protein power balls and protein spice bars that are great for on the go or for an afternoon snack!

Pumpkin Protein Power Balls: 🟠 - 15g protein - 108cal

Ingredients:
• 1 1/2 cup regular or gluten free rolled oats
• 3/4 cup creamy unsweetened peanut butter
• 1/4 cup pumpkin puree
• 2 tbsp. honey
• 2 tbsp. Maple syrup
• 2 scoops vanilla protein powder
• 1 scoop of collagen
• 1 tbsp. chia seeds
• 3 tbsp. pumpkin seeds
• 2 tbsp. mini chocolate chips
• 1 tsp. vanilla
• 1 tsp. pumpkin pie spice
• pinch of salt

In a medium sized bowl combine all ingredients and stir. The batter is thick, and that’s what you want!
Use a tablespoon to portion out mixture and roll into balls using your hands.
Store in an airtight container in the fridge or freezer

Pumpkin Spice Protein Bars:🔶 26g protein - 290 cals

Ingredients:
• 2 1/4 cup oats - mixed in blender to create oat flour. Place in bowl
• Add 1 cup vanilla protein of your choice
• 1 1/2 tsp pumpkin pie spice
• pinch of salt
• 1/2 pumpkin purée
• 1/4 almond butter
• 1/4 cup maple syrup
• 2 scoops collagen
• 1 tsp vanilla extract
• 2 tbsp white chocolate melted for drizzle on top

Place batter and press on parchment paper in a sealed square or rectangle container and freeze for 1 hour. Take them out and cut into bars. Keep in fridge and enjoy!

“Love the skin you’re in” 🫶🏼⤵️

That’s truthfully one phrase I learned and actually absorbed over the last few years. The “look” of my body, and my hormones internally have drastically changed, but so has my mentality and training habits.

I used to care about what people would say about me, or how they would judge me and my body. Honestly, even in my best physique, I cared and wasn’t happy.

I’ve learned that loving the skin you’re in is truthfully more than loving the body you have… It’s also about being at peace with your body changing and embracing who you are in each phase of your life.

You have to go through a significant journey of self-acceptance and growth. Embracing the changes in your body and recognizing that happiness isn’t tied to appearance, and THAT is a powerful realization. It’s important to shift your focus from external judgment to inner peace and self-love.

People will judge you, purposely bring you down, most likely to make themselves feel better. That’s a them problem, not a you problem. Be at peace that your body is doing amazing things, that you are able and beautiful. Don’t look for validation in other people.

So LOVE the skin you are in. Treat your body with care and embrace what god gave you babe!!🫶🏼🤗😎♥️
